MITCHELL, S.D. – The Dakota Wesleyan University men's soccer team fell in its season finale by a score of 9-0 versus conference foe Morningside College Wednesday evening at the Pepsi-Cola Soccer Complex in Mitchell.
The Mustangs (10-2, 9-1 GPAC) opened the action scoring three goals in the first five minutes of play taking a 3-0 lead. Both teams traded possession for much of the remainder of the first period until Morningside added another goal in the closing minutes taking a 4-0 advantage to the locker room.
The Tigers (4-8-1, 3-7-1 GPAC) recorded seven shots in the opening period including a pair of attempts on goal by Ndrin Maloku (Prishtine, Albania). Meanwhile, goalie Hunter Birozy (Norco, Calif.) notched four saves.
The second period saw the Mustangs build on their lead adding another five goals en route to a 9-0 road victory. Despite 10 shots in the match, the Dakota Wesleyan offense was unable to find the back of the net.
Maloku finished with five shots to lead the Tigers while another five DWU attackers recorded one shot each. Conversely, the Dakota Wesleyan defense collected five saves compared to just two by Morningside.
The Blue and Gray finish the 2020 campaign with an overall record of 4-8-1 while going 3-7-1 in conference play.
